Heim > Backend-Entwicklung > C++ > Hauptteil

.cc vs. .cpp: Welche C-Dateierweiterung sollten Sie verwenden?

Mary-Kate Olsen
Freigeben: 2024-11-12 06:08:02
Original
838 Leute haben es durchsucht

.cc vs. .cpp: Which C   File Extension Should You Use?

C-Codedateierweiterungen: Ein Leitfaden zu .cc vs. .cpp

C-Entwickler stoßen häufig auf Codedateien mit den Erweiterungen .cc oder .cpp. Dieser Artikel befasst sich mit den Unterschieden zwischen diesen Erweiterungen und bietet Einblicke in Best Practices.

Dateierweiterungen und ihre Verwendung

C-Codedateien können entweder .cc oder .cc haben. cpp-Erweiterung. Beide Erweiterungen stellen C-Quellcode dar, der in eine ausführbare Datei kompiliert werden kann. Historisch gesehen wurde .cc häufig für C-Code in von Smalltalk abgeleiteten Sprachen wie Objective-C verwendet. Im Laufe der Zeit hat sich jedoch .cpp zur häufigeren Erweiterung für C-Quelldateien entwickelt.

Googles Style Guide-Einstellungen

Der Google C Style Guide empfiehlt die Verwendung von .cc Erweiterung für C-Codedateien. Dies liegt vor allem daran, dass die C-Codebasis von Google aus Objective-C stammt, wobei .cc die Standarderweiterung war.

Moderne Praktiken und Plattformüberlegungen

Während Googles Da der Styleguide .cc bevorzugt, gibt es in der modernen C-Entwicklung keine eindeutige Bevorzugung zwischen .cc und .cpp. Beide Erweiterungen werden von C-Compilern weitgehend akzeptiert. Daher ist die Wahl zwischen den beiden Erweiterungen oft eine Frage persönlicher Vorlieben oder Teamkonventionen.

Fazit

Letztendlich ist die Wahl zwischen .cc und .cpp für C Codedateien sind weitgehend unerheblich. Beide Erweiterungen sind austauschbar und C-Compiler können beide Formate effektiv verarbeiten. Entwickler sollten die Erweiterung wählen, die ihren persönlichen Vorlieben oder Teamkonventionen entspricht, damit sie sich auf die wichtigeren Aspekte der C-Programmierung konzentrieren können.

Das obige ist der detaillierte Inhalt von.cc vs. .cpp: Welche C-Dateierweiterung sollten Sie verwenden?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Neueste Artikel des Autors
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age